2013-03-24[media] sony-btf-mpx: the MPX driver for the sony BTF PAL/SECAM tunerHans Verkuil
The Sony BTF PG472Z has an internal MPX to deal with mono/stereo/bilingual audio. This is split off from the wis-sony-tuner driver that is part of the go7007 driver as it should be a separate i2c sub-device driver. The wis-sony-tuner is really three i2c devices: a standard tuner, a tda9887 compatible demodulator and this mpx. After this patch the wis-sony-tuner can be replaced by this driver and the standard tuner driver.
